Interface IXtextProjectConfig
-
- All Superinterfaces:
IGuiceAwareGeneratorComponent
- All Known Implementing Classes:
StandardProjectConfig
,XtextProjectConfig
public interface IXtextProjectConfig extends IGuiceAwareGeneratorComponent
Configuration of the subprojects for one or more Xtext languages. Implemented byXtextProjectConfig
.- Noimplement:
- This interface should not be implemented by clients.
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description IBundleProjectConfig
getEclipsePlugin()
IBundleProjectConfig
getEclipsePluginTest()
java.util.List<? extends ISubProjectConfig>
getEnabledProjects()
IBundleProjectConfig
getGenericIde()
IRuntimeProjectConfig
getRuntime()
IBundleProjectConfig
getRuntimeTest()
java.util.List<? extends ISubProjectConfig>
getTestProjects()
IWebProjectConfig
getWeb()
-
Methods inherited from interface org.eclipse.xtext.xtext.generator.IGuiceAwareGeneratorComponent
initialize
-
-
-
-
Method Detail
-
getRuntime
IRuntimeProjectConfig getRuntime()
-
getRuntimeTest
IBundleProjectConfig getRuntimeTest()
-
getGenericIde
IBundleProjectConfig getGenericIde()
-
getEclipsePlugin
IBundleProjectConfig getEclipsePlugin()
-
getEclipsePluginTest
IBundleProjectConfig getEclipsePluginTest()
-
getWeb
IWebProjectConfig getWeb()
-
getEnabledProjects
java.util.List<? extends ISubProjectConfig> getEnabledProjects()
-
getTestProjects
java.util.List<? extends ISubProjectConfig> getTestProjects()
-
-